Canyon, Lovejoy, or Argyle


Lonestar Cup last 5 winners

10/11 - Lovejoy
09/10 - Lovejoy
08/09 - Argyle
07/08 - Canyon
06/07 - Canyon

For 11/12 Argyle has a 4 point lead over Lovejoy.

Rank/Team/Pts
1. Argyle 36
2. Lovejoy 32
3. La Vernia 28
4. A Wylie, Kaufman, Wimberely 24
